# Pagination config — Lanternfish Public API
#
# Welcome aboard. All list endpoints are cursor-paginated; offset params
# were removed in v3. PAGE_SIZE_DEFAULT=25 and PAGE_SIZE_MAX=100 are hard
# caps enforced at the gateway, not per-route. Cursors are opaque — never
# parse them client-side or in tests. Raising PAGE_SIZE_MAX needs a perf
# review first. Cursors are signed before leaving the service, and the
# signing secret is set on the line directly below.

vault entry, yagef-bahop: COURIER_KEY29=5cc62eb51255862256337c33c5be9

### Runbook — Ladle & Whisk Scaler

If the recipe-scaling calculator starts returning wonky fractions (think 7/13 cups), it's almost always the rounding service falling back to raw ratios. Restart the scaler pod first; nine times out of ten that clears it. If customers still complain, check the unit-conversion table version. The pod should come back up with these settings applied.

service settings:
ralael:
  pin: 7453
  tenant: zorath
  seal: seal_087806e4
  metrics_host: metrics.ralael.paliqworks.example
  standby_team: fraath
  escalation: praok-istiel
  nonce: 10e083

When a customer uploads a text file to Quillbasket, the ingest service runs charset sniffing before indexing. Files without a byte-order mark are scored against common encodings; ambiguous files default to UTF-8, which occasionally garbles legacy exports. If a customer reports mangled characters, ask for the original file and check the detection log. The supported encodings list and override steps are on the page below.

operations page: https://confluence.lumicsys.internal/projects/display/projects/display

# Consent banner rollout — Glimmerline support config
# The banner is gated by CONSENT_ROLLOUT_PCT (0-100). Support can bump this
# in 10-point steps after checking the dismissal-rate dashboard.
# CONSENT_LOCALE_FALLBACK must stay set to "default" until translations land.
# The banner service signs consent receipts before storing them, and the
# signing key is configured on the next line:

vault entry, haduf-hahag: ARCHIVE_KEY3=d85